Air Serbia

About
Air Serbia is the national flag carrier of Serbia, with its main hub at Belgrade Nikola Tesla Airport. The airline's origins trace back to Aeroput, established in 1927, making it one of the oldest airlines in Europe. Rebranded as Air Serbia in 2013 after a partnership with Etihad Airways, the airline has since modernized its fleet and expanded its network. Air Serbia operates scheduled, seasonal, and charter flights to over 90 destinations across Europe, the Mediterranean, North America, Asia, and Africa. They offer both passenger and cargo services, and in cooperation with partner airlines, extend their reach to international destinations in Asia, Australia, North America, and Africa. The airline is a member of the International Air Transport Association (IATA).

LOT Polish Airlines

About
LOT Polish Airlines, legally Polskie Linie Lotnicze LOT S.A., is the flag carrier of Poland and one of the world's oldest airlines, founded in 1928. It is a founding member of IATA and joined the Star Alliance in 2003. With its main hub at Warsaw Chopin Airport, LOT serves over 97 destinations across Europe, Asia, and North America with a fleet of 87 aircraft as of June 2025. The airline is recognized for operating one of Europe's youngest fleets and was the first European operator of the Boeing 787 Dreamliner.

For international flights we recommend to arrive 2.5 to 3 hours before departure. Please check the website of your departure airport if in doubt. Some airports may offer booking time slots for security checks or offer additional information on when to get there based on time of day.
Most airlines permit carry-on bags that fit within specific dimensions (e. G. 22 x 14 x 9 inches or 56 x 36 x 23 cm), including handles and wheels. Bags must fit in the overhead bin or under the seat in front of you.
Many airlines impose weight limits, commonly ranging between 7 kg (15 lbs) and 12 kg (26 lbs).
Typically, passengers are all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item (for example a purse, laptop bag, or backpack).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you.
Budget Airlines (like Ryanair or Wizz Air) have stricter size and weight limits, often requiring fees for larger carry-ons. Full-Service Airlines have more lenient policies, sometimes including more spacious dimensions or higher weight limits depending on your ticket class.
The list of items prohibited on an airplane varies by country and airline, but in general, the following items are not allowed in carry-on or checked baggage: Weapons and self-defence items, sharp objects, flammable materials, explosives, toxic substances, or liquids over 100ml (except for medications and baby essentials). In checked baggage, firearms (without authorization), explosives, large lithium batteries, and hazardous chemicals are prohibited. Electronic cigarettes must be in carry-on bags, while alcohol and dry ice have restrictions. Always check with your airline for specific regulations.
